Heirloom Landrace Genetics
Heirloom landrace genetics refer to cannabis populations that developed naturally or through farmer-led selection in specific geographic regions over many generations, prior to modern commercial breeding. These genetics often display regional phenotypic consistency and adaptation to local climate, soil, and growing conditions. Landrace strains—such as those from the Hindu Kush, Colombian highlands, or Thai regions—form the ancestral backbone of many contemporary cultivars. Breeders value these genetics for genetic diversity, regional adaptation markers, and historical lineage documentation. Modern cannabis breeding frequently incorporates landrace germplasm to introduce resilience traits and preserve genetic heritage.

Breeders working with heirloom landraces use these populations as foundational stock for outcrosses, seeking to recover or stabilize traits like climate resilience, distinctive terpene profiles, or growth architecture adapted to specific cultivation environments.
